Research London-Based Agencies
London is home to some of the best app development agencies, but not all of them will be the right fit for your project. Start by checking directories like Clutch, GoodFirms, and Google Reviews to find reputable companies.
Look at their websites, paying attention to:
- Their range of services
- Case studies and past projects
- Industries they’ve worked in
A well-presented website with clear examples of their work is a good sign of professionalism and expertise.
Assess Their Experience and Expertise
Not all agencies have the same level of experience or technical skills. Look for the following:
- How long they’ve been in business
- The number of apps they’ve successfully launched
- Their expertise in specific technologies [e.g., Swift for iOS, Kotlin for Android, or frameworks like React Native]
- Experience in your industry
An agency with relevant experience will likely understand your target market and business challenges, leading to expert-built apps for businesses and startups.
Review Their Portfolio and Case Studies
A portfolio gives you a real sense of an agency’s capabilities. Look for projects similar to yours and assess:
- The quality of the UI/UX design
- How functional and user-friendly the apps appear
- Whether they’ve built apps with similar complexity to yours
Case studies are even better, as they offer insights into how the agency solved specific challenges and delivered results. If an agency lacks case studies or refuses to share work examples, that’s a red flag.
Check Client Testimonials and References
Client reviews can reveal a lot about an agency’s reliability, communication style, and overall performance. While testimonials on an agency’s website are useful, independent reviews on platforms like Trustpilot or Clutch are more trustworthy.
For added confidence, ask the agency for direct references. Speaking to past clients can give you honest insights into their experience, including any challenges they faced.
Evaluate Their Development Process
A structured development process is key to a smooth project. Ask about:
- The methodology they use [Agile, Scrum, Waterfall]
- How they handle project milestones and deadlines
- Their approach to testing and quality assurance
Agencies that use Agile or Scrum tend to be more flexible and transparent, ensuring you’re involved in the process and can make adjustments along the way.
Test Their Technical and Problem-Solving Skills
If possible, put the agency’s technical skills to the test. You could:
- Ask about their approach to scalability and security
- Request a technical consultation or small trial project
- See how they handle hypothetical development challenges
A competent agency will be able to explain their technical decisions clearly and demonstrate problem-solving skills.
Why Customers Like Apps
Are you debating whether your business should develop an app for customers to use? Often, it doesn’t matter what industry you’re in; customers want to use apps to make purchases. Think about your own smartphone. It’s full of apps that you use every day. Indeed, there are many good reasons why they’re great. Let’s take a closer look at why customers love to use apps and how they can enhance your business.
1. Easy to Use
Sometimes, websites don’t translate well to different devices. When you have a bad experience with a website on your smartphone, you’re likely not to go back to it. However, if you have an app, you’re creating an easy-to-use interface with your business. This allows customers to easily make a purchase without any hitches.
2. Receive Notifications
When you’ve downloaded an app, you can receive notifications that keep you updated with orders, new products and other news. This means that you can stay connected with your customers and you can create a personalised experience. Not only does this mean people learn more about your brand and what you’re all about, but you’re encouraging them to make another purchase.
3. Available Offline
There are some apps that can be accessed offline. This is something that customers like since they can check their orders, accounts and other aspects they want to know, even if they don’t have internet access. Therefore, consider what your business can deliver to customers to keep them engaged. Then, you can think about what they might use offline, whether this is an in-app game or guides they can read.
